~bzr-pqm/bzr/bzr.dev

« back to all changes in this revision

Viewing changes to bzrlib/tests/test_ui.py

[merge] bzr.dev 2255, resolve conflicts, update copyrights

Show diffs side-by-side

added added

removed removed

Lines of Context:
1
 
# Copyright (C) 2005 by Canonical Ltd
 
1
# Copyright (C) 2005 Canonical Ltd
2
2
#
3
3
# This program is free software; you can redistribute it and/or modify
4
4
# it under the terms of the GNU General Public License as published by
189
189
            self.apply_redirected(
190
190
                None, factory.stdout, factory.stdout, factory.get_boolean, "what do you want")
191
191
            )
 
192
        # FIXME: This assumes the factory's going to produce a spinner-style
 
193
        # progress bar, but it won't if this is run from a dumb terminal (e.g.
 
194
        # from inside gvim.) -- mbp 20061014
 
195
        #
192
196
        # use a regular expression so that we don't depend on the particular
193
197
        # screen width - could also set and restore $COLUMN if that has
194
198
        # priority on all platforms, but it doesn't at present.
198
202
            "\r   *" 
199
203
            "\rwhat do you want\\? \\[y/n\\]:what do you want\\? \\[y/n\\]:", 
200
204
            output):
201
 
            self.fail("didn't match factory output %r, %s" % (factory, output))
 
205
            self.fail("didn't match factory output %r, %r" % (factory, output))